N6-methyladenosine(m6A)is a prevalent mRNA modification that is essential for diverse biological processes.Recent advances in high-throughput sequencing,including RNA immunoprecipitation sequencing(RIP-seq)and nanopore direct RNA sequencing(dRNA-seq),have enabled comprehensive profiling of m6A methylomes across tissues,conditions,and species.Correspondingly,numerous bioinformatics tools and databases have been developed to mine these datasets. 展开更多
